WebbCycloheximide (CHX) is a eukaryote protein synthesis inhibitor. It is used in biomedical research to inhibit protein synthesis in eukaryotic cells studied in vitro. Its effects are rapidly reversed by simply removing it from the culture medium. Webb14 apr. 2024 · The nascent KAT6B protein level was normalized to the relevant mRNA expression level.
